Fine produced A B book for German primary schools, composed for group-teaching after a newly invented method by the Rector of the Gymnasium at Zug. In a short preface on verso title the method is explained to the teacher, after which the book starts with various alphabets in capitals and lower case. In the following spelling-tables words grow from two and three letters into full words. The reading exercises then are divided in sections, first 10 pages with readings on the world, man, and animals, all of one syllable words only, than a large section of 20 pages with reading exercises on God, Jesus, human life, professions, etc. in two syllable words, with division marks, followed by a few pages of readings in three or more syllable words, also divided by division marks.
After that general reading exercises follow in questions and answers, riddles, fables, etc, but still with division marks to all two or more syllable words, except for the four last pages with children's prayers. Although the book must have enjoyed at least a regional popularity, here already being in its 18th edition, now first adorned with charming woodcuts, we could not find any record  of it. Meant for use at schools it consequently must be most rare.
